Responding To Pro-Gay Theology

Jesus and Homosexuality

Revisionist View:

"Jesus said nothing about homosexuality; therefore, it cannot have been a concern to Him."

Responses:

1. We have no way of knowing whether or not Jesus specifically mentioned homosexuality.

According t John’s Gospel, the world couldn’t hold the number of books that could be written about what Jesus did (John 21:25).

2. In the Gospels, we have no account of Jesus condemning spousal abuse, incest, or beastiality.

Clearly we would not assume those behaviors are legitimized because they’re not mentioned in the Gospel.

3. Jesus DID give clear explanation of God’s created intent for human sexuality in Matthew 19:4-6, indicating that marriage was meant to be independent, monogamous and heterosexual.

Paul and the Concept of "Natural"

"For even their women did change the natural use into that which is against nature: And likewise also the men, leaving the natural use of the woman, burned in their lust one toward another; men with men working that which is unseemly..." (Romans 1:26-27, KJV).

Revisionist View:

"These were not true homosexuals; Paul condemns those who try to change what is natural to them."

Responses:

1. Paul’s use of the Greek "arsane" (men) and "thelais" (women) indicate an emphasis on biology rather than orientation, clarifying Paul’s intent: Their sexual behavior was biologically unnatural; orientation was not the issue.

2. Men in Roman’s 1 "burned in lust," indicating homosexuality was, in fact, "natural" to them.

3. No contingency exist in this chapter indicating that ANY of the sins listed herein could be allowable if they came "naturally" to the individual.

 

Paul and "Arsenokoite"

"Neither fornicators, nor idolaters, nor adulterers, nor effeminate, nor abusers of themselves with mankind homosexual offenders,... shall inherit the Kingdom ..." (1 Corinthians 6:9-10, (KJV). "The law is not for the righteous, but for the lawless and disobedient ... for whoremongers, for them defile themselves with mankind ... " (1 Timothy 1:9-11, KJV).

Revisionist View:

"Paul’s use of the term ‘arsenokoite’ indicates his condemnation of male prostitution, or general immorality, but not homosexuality."

Responses:

1. "Arsane" (male) and "koite" (couch or bed) do not indicate prostitution.

2. The Septuagint (Greek translation of the Old Testament widely in use ast Paul’s time) employs arsane and koite in reference to male homosexuality.

Context

Jesus predicted a time of considerable deception (Matthew 24:24).

Paul described a time in which truth would e unendurable, and in which people would prefer convenience to truth (2 Timothy 4:3-4).

"But if I were a Christian homosexual, this one question would disturb me: Am I interpreting Scripture in light of my proclivity, or should I be interpreting my proclivity in light of Scripture?" —Paul Morris, Shadow Of Sodom
